Özet
This study presents novel formulations of fractional integral inequalities, formulated using generalized fractional integral operators and the exploration of convexity properties. A key identity is established for twice-differentiable functions with the absolute value of their second derivative being convex. Using this identity, several generalized fractional Hermite-Hadamard-type inequalities are developed. These inequalities extend the classical midpoint and trapezoidal-type inequalities, while offering new perspectives through convexity properties. Also, some special cases align with known results, and an illustrative example, accompanied by a graphical representation, is provided to demonstrate the practical relevance of the results. Moreover, the findings may offer potential applications in numerical integration, optimization, and fractional differential equations, illustrating their relevance to various areas of mathematical analysis.
